About ‘Tram 9 steekt het Muntplein over’ by Stephan Neven

Muntplein in hartje Amsterdam. Op vrijdagavond een drukte van belang: diverse transportmiddelen rijden over dit drukke plein, en gecombineerd met de vele mensen die rondom dit plein en het Rembrandtplein lopen maakt dit een dynamische plek. Deze dynamiek wilde ik naar voren brengen door met een lange sluitertijd een foto te maken…

Meet the artist
Stephan Neven
Schoonhoven, Netherlands

My photography specialities are landscapes and cityscapes. Through post-processing, I try to make the photos look as realistic as possible: as I saw and felt the situation at the moment, I try to convey this in the final result. As this is sometimes impossible due to camera or lens limitations, post-processing helps me out. Furthermore, I am not a professional, I cannot be hired (yet), nor have I followed any photography studies or courses. A practised hobbyist, I call…
